一、XML: 1、基本了解: xml,Extensible markup language可擴展標記語言,用於數據的傳輸或保存,特點,格式非常整齊數據清晰明了,並且任何語言都內置了xml分析引擎, 不需要再單獨寫引擎,但是相較於json解析較慢,現在很多項目任然有廣泛的應用。 2、幾種解析 ...
序列化里的xml,soap,binary在上一篇文章里面已經說過了,這篇主要說json。 json是目前非常流行的一種序列化數據的方式,很多api都采用的是json,結構簡潔,容易理解,適用性強,逐漸代替之前的xml在各個數據傳輸和存儲的領域的使用,比如VS Code的配置文件: json格式的結構很簡單,分號隔開的鍵值堆構成,逗號隔開, 表示對象, 表示集合,值可以是數字,字符串,布爾,數組,對 ...
2018-04-26 12:02 1 15026 推薦指數:
一、XML: 1、基本了解: xml,Extensible markup language可擴展標記語言,用於數據的傳輸或保存,特點,格式非常整齊數據清晰明了,並且任何語言都內置了xml分析引擎, 不需要再單獨寫引擎,但是相較於json解析較慢,現在很多項目任然有廣泛的應用。 2、幾種解析 ...
在開發中,網絡請求和json解析使用的頻率是一樣高的,因為網絡請求返回來的一般都是json(當然還有xml),這里討論的是json,網絡請求的工具類前面我的博客已經寫過了,這里給出網址:http://blog.csdn.net/u014727709/article/details ...
1、程序中使用try catch 對於預知會發生異常的代碼段使用try catch主動捕獲異常,適用於提示給用戶或跳轉到錯誤頁面,或者通過其它方式處理異常(日志、通知等)。 int i = 10; int j = 0; try { Label1.Text = (i / j).ToString ...
json(JavaScript Object Notation),json是一種多用於存儲和交換文本信息的語法。他能夠進行數據的傳輸,通常和ajax一起使用。它具有體積小、速度快,易解析等諸多優點。 使用json首先要學習如何獲取json的數據。json類似Java里的map集合,兩者的數據 ...
一、什么是JSON JSON(JavaScript Object Notation, JS 對象簡譜) 是一種輕量級的數據交換格式。它基於ECMAScript(歐洲計算機協會制定的js規范)的一個子集,采用完全獨立於編程語言的文本格式來存儲和表示數據。簡潔和清晰的層次結構使得JSON ...
原始數據格式 treeJson轉換成一維數組 返回TreeJson相同格式,提取其中的某些數據 ...
Javascript語言的執行環境是"單線程"(single thread,就是指一次只能完成一件任務。如果有多個任務,就必須排隊,前面一個任務完成,再執行后面一個任務,以此類推)。 這種模式的好處 ...
一、回調函數 優點:簡單,方便,易用 缺點:易造成回調函數地獄,回調函數中嵌套多個回調函數,因為多個異步操作造成強耦合,代碼亂做一團,無法管理。 var xhr1 = new ...